Where does “*farslindan” come from?
*farslindan (Old Dutch) comes from Proto-West Germanic *fraslindan, from Proto-Germanic *fraslindaną, from Proto-Indo-European sēl- — to calm, quiet, be favourable.
Ancestry of “*farslindan”, step by step
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Proto-West Germanic | *fraslindan | to gobble up, devour |
| 2 | Proto-Germanic | *fraslindaną | to gobble up, devour, eat greedily |
| 3 | Proto-Indo-European | sēl- | to calm, quiet, be favourable |
